Hi Everyone!  I'm using Revit 2009 and I'm trying to put some stairs in Revit.  In the image I attached, I tried to have the stairs at a 7" riser and 11" tread with a 1" nosing with the floor to floor height @ 18' 8 - 13/32"...(32 risers).  When I drew it, Revit said I was missing one stair, and they made the risers at 6 13/16" and the calculation is wayyyyy different from what I used.  I drew what i wanted in ACAD and it came out right...with 7" risers.  How do I fix it where I can have the correct height.  They let me inserts the tread height but not the risers.  Hope I explained it right!

Revit works exact.... you are ignoring the 13/32" .... If you want to do that, you have to allow for the risers to be larger than 7" - then you can get the 32 risers you show - otherwise it takes 33 risers.  Simple math.
